Key Considerations Before Buying
- Anti-static properties are vital for electronics work to prevent electrostatic discharge (ESD) that can fry microchips; look for tweezers with a conductive coating or material like carbon fiber or stainless steel with an ESD-safe finish.
- Tweezer tip shape and precision matter: curved tips, as in this set, provide better control for gripping small components in tight spaces, while straight tips are better for surface-mount soldering and desoldering tasks.
- Ergonomics and grip are often overlooked but crucial for extended use; a set with textured handles or a non-slip coating reduces hand fatigue during detailed work like jewelry assembly or model crafting.

Common Issues
Many tweezers sets suffer from poor tip alignment, weak materials that bend under pressure, or lack of true anti-static properties. Some cheaper sets use magnetic stainless steel, which can interfere with delicate electronics, and coatings may wear off, reducing ESD protection over time.
Quality Indicators
High-quality tweezers are made from non-magnetic stainless steel, have tips that meet with no gap, and are individually tested for ESD resistance. Look for sets that specify 'anti-static' with a surface resistivity of 10^6 to 10^9 ohms per square, and check for certifications like ANSI/ESD S20.20 compliance in the description.
